The ingredients needed to make Red Velvet Mug Cake:
  1. Get 4 tbsp flour
  2. Prepare 3 tbsp milk
  3. Take 2 tbsp sugar
  4. Make ready 1/8 tsp baking powder
  5. Make ready 1 tbsp cocoa powder
  6. Make ready 1-2 tsp red food color
  7. Prepare Pinch salt
  8. Take 1 tbsp vinegar

Instructions to make Red Velvet Mug Cake:
  1. Mix milk and vinegar set aside few minutes
  2. Mix flour, baking powder, cocoa powder, sugar, salt and powder food color
  3. Add the milk mixture into the dry ingredients whisk until combined
  4. Pour batter into microwavable mug and cook for 2 minutes on high
  5. Allow to cool before eating
